You don't get rid of a PD unless something isn't right (or at least the mgmt doesn't think it's right.)

Although 92.7 may be doing well in the San Francisco zip codes in the 18-34 age bracket, it's going to take a lot of work to bill the local sales revenues they'll need to justify a station valuation that the investors who bought it can make money on by, in turn, selling it to someone else. The current investors paid something like $38 million for that station and given the current valuations in the market, they'd probably have to be turning a profit of $5 or $6 million a year at a bare minimum for the investors to be close to happy with the sale price they would get. And although they're probably running the station pretty cheaply, that's still a lot of revenue to generate from local sales. Keep in mind that even a station like Alice generates probably $15-17 million in total revenues a year. Star is probably even a bit higher than that. So 92.7 really has its work cut out.

My guess is that the GM and investors got nervous that things weren't happening fast enough and pulled the plug on Chris while there was still time to hire someone more aggressive on the promotional and marketing side... the street effort, if you will. I personally think it's a losing battle, no offense to what Chris and the folks there have done... it isn't a bad station at all. It's just not a GREAT station and even if it WERE amazing, the basic realities of the signal and the niche format make it tough to generate top notch returns for investors.
